### Deploy Step 6 — SkyHerald fan-out workers

Before scaling the weather-alert fan-out pool in the Bremley region, verify that each worker can reach the alert broker and that retry backoff is set to 30s. The workers authenticate to the broker with a signing credential read at boot; without it, alerts queue silently. Append the following line to the worker env file, then restart the pool:

vault entry, yagep-yagef: COURIER_KEY13=8965fb29ff62d

## Artifact signing — Murmur Guide

All release builds of the Murmur audio-guide app for the Caldstone Museum are signed in CI before distribution. The signer runs in an isolated step, verifies the build provenance record, and refuses unsigned dependencies. Reviewers should confirm the key fingerprint matches the one registered in the Vaultry inventory. For reference during this review, the active signing key appears below.

release key, kagag-taweg: bky4_VgyJ

Hi — rotating credentials for the Dustpan retention sweeper ahead of your review of PR 412. The sweeper now deletes expired records in batched transactions rather than row-by-row, so the old narrowly-scoped key no longer covers the batch-delete endpoint. The previous key is revoked as of this afternoon; CI secrets have been updated, but your local runs will fail until you swap it. Nothing else in the auth flow changed. The new key for the Dustpan internal API is below.

service key, kagep-yafop: qvz23-ZKPHptIdEFAcWdmbBSRvIiM